One of the nation's top prospects, Chesapeake (Va.) Indian River four-star safety Devon Hunter, will no longer announce his college commitment Christmas Eve. Instead, the No. 57 overall player in the country will go public with his pledge in January.
The 6-1, 204-pounder is the No. 3 safety nationally and No. 2 senior in Virginia. His final list consists of Virginia Tech, North Carolina, and Florida.
He will take his official visit to Blacksburg this weekend, and the delay in announcing his pledge is likely to fit in official visit to other programs as well before ending his recruitment. An NCAA Dead Period begins Monday, which means no official visits until January 11.
Hunter will play in the U.S. Army All-American Bowl during the dead period.
